class MixtralMLP(nn.Module):
def __init__(
self,
num_experts: int,
hidden_size: int,
intermediate_size: int,
quant_config: Optional[QuantizationConfig] = None,
prefix: str = "",
) -> None:
super().__init__()
self.num_experts = num_experts
self.ffn_dim = intermediate_size
self.hidden_dim = hidden_size
self.w1 = ReplicatedLinear(
self.hidden_dim,
self.ffn_dim,
bias=False,
quant_config=quant_config,
prefix=add_prefix("w1", prefix),
)
self.w2 = ReplicatedLinear(
self.ffn_dim,
self.hidden_dim,
bias=False,
quant_config=quant_config,
prefix=add_prefix("w2", prefix),
)
self.w3 = ReplicatedLinear(
self.hidden_dim,
self.ffn_dim,
bias=False,
quant_config=quant_config,
prefix=add_prefix("w3", prefix),
)
# TODO: Use vllm's SiluAndMul
self.act_fn = nn.SiLU()
def forward(self, hidden_states: torch.Tensor) -> torch.Tensor:
w1_out, _ = self.w1(hidden_states)
w1_out = self.act_fn(w1_out)
w3_out, _ = self.w3(hidden_states)
current_hidden_states = w1_out * w3_out
current_hidden_states, _ = self.w2(current_hidden_states)
return current_hidden_states
class MixtralMoE(nn.Module):
def __init__(
self,
config: MixtralConfig,
quant_config: Optional[QuantizationConfig] = None,
prefix: str = "",
):
super().__init__()
self.config = config
self.rank = get_tensor_model_parallel_rank()
self.tp_size = get_tensor_model_parallel_world_size()
self.num_total_experts = config.num_local_experts
self.top_k = config.num_experts_per_tok
if self.tp_size > self.num_total_experts:
raise ValueError(
f"Tensor parallel size {self.tp_size} is greater than "
f"the number of experts {self.num_total_experts}."
)
# Split experts equally between ranks
self.expert_indicies = np.array_split(
range(self.num_total_experts), self.tp_size
)[self.rank].tolist()
if not self.expert_indicies:
raise ValueError(f"Rank {self.rank} has no experts assigned to it.")
self.experts = nn.ModuleList(
[
(
MixtralMLP(
self.num_total_experts,
config.hidden_size,
config.intermediate_size,
quant_config=quant_config,
prefix=add_prefix(f"experts.{idx}", prefix),
)
if idx in self.expert_indicies
else None
)
for idx in range(self.num_total_experts)
]
)
self.gate = ReplicatedLinear(
config.hidden_size,
self.num_total_experts,
bias=False,
quant_config=None,
prefix=add_prefix("gate", prefix),
)
def forward(self, hidden_states: torch.Tensor) -> torch.Tensor:
router_logits, _ = self.gate(hidden_states)
routing_weights = F.softmax(router_logits, dim=1, dtype=torch.float)
routing_weights, selected_experts = torch.topk(
routing_weights, self.top_k, dim=-1
)
routing_weights /= routing_weights.sum(dim=-1, keepdim=True)
final_hidden_states = None
for expert_idx in self.expert_indicies:
expert_layer = self.experts[expert_idx]
expert_mask = selected_experts == expert_idx
expert_weights = (routing_weights * expert_mask).sum(dim=-1, keepdim=True)
current_hidden_states = expert_layer(hidden_states).mul_(expert_weights)
if final_hidden_states is None:
final_hidden_states = current_hidden_states
else:
final_hidden_states.add_(current_hidden_states)
return tensor_model_parallel_all_reduce(final_hidden_states)
class MixtralAttention(nn.Module):
def __init__(
self,
hidden_size: int,
num_heads: int,
num_kv_heads: int,
layer_id: int = 0,
max_position: int = 4096 * 32,
rope_theta: float = 10000,
quant_config: Optional[QuantizationConfig] = None,
prefix: str = "",
) -> None:
super().__init__()
self.hidden_size = hidden_size
tp_size = get_tensor_model_parallel_world_size()
self.total_num_heads = num_heads
assert self.total_num_heads % tp_size == 0
self.num_heads = self.total_num_heads // tp_size
self.total_num_kv_heads = num_kv_heads
if self.total_num_kv_heads >= tp_size:
# Number of KV heads is greater than TP size, so we partition
# the KV heads across multiple tensor parallel GPUs.
assert self.total_num_kv_heads % tp_size == 0
else:
# Number of KV heads is less than TP size, so we replicate
# the KV heads across multiple tensor parallel GPUs.
assert tp_size % self.total_num_kv_heads == 0
self.num_kv_heads = max(1, self.total_num_kv_heads // tp_size)
self.head_dim = hidden_size // self.total_num_heads
self.q_size = self.num_heads * self.head_dim
self.kv_size = self.num_kv_heads * self.head_dim
self.scaling = self.head_dim**-0.5
self.rope_theta = rope_theta
self.qkv_proj = QKVParallelLinear(
hidden_size,
self.head_dim,
self.total_num_heads,
self.total_num_kv_heads,
bias=False,
quant_config=quant_config,
prefix=add_prefix("qkv_proj", prefix),
)
self.o_proj = RowParallelLinear(
self.total_num_heads * self.head_dim,
hidden_size,
bias=False,
quant_config=quant_config,
prefix=add_prefix("o_proj", prefix),
)
self.rotary_emb = get_rope(
self.head_dim,
rotary_dim=self.head_dim,
max_position=max_position,
base=int(self.rope_theta),
is_neox_style=True,
)
self.attn = RadixAttention(
self.num_heads,
self.head_dim,
self.scaling,
num_kv_heads=self.num_kv_heads,
layer_id=layer_id,
prefix=add_prefix("attn", prefix),
)
def forward(
self,
positions: torch.Tensor,
hidden_states: torch.Tensor,
forward_batch: ForwardBatch,
) -> torch.Tensor:
qkv, _ = self.qkv_proj(hidden_states)
q, k, v = qkv.split([self.q_size, self.kv_size, self.kv_size], dim=-1)
q, k = self.rotary_emb(positions, q, k)
attn_output = self.attn(q, k, v, forward_batch)
output, _ = self.o_proj(attn_output)
return output
class MixtralDecoderLayer(nn.Module):
def __init__(
self,
config: MixtralConfig,
layer_id: int = 0,
quant_config: Optional[QuantizationConfig] = None,
prefix: str = "",
) -> None:
super().__init__()
self.hidden_size = config.hidden_size
# Requires transformers > 4.32.0
rope_theta = getattr(config, "rope_theta", 10000)
self.self_attn = MixtralAttention(
hidden_size=self.hidden_size,
num_heads=config.num_attention_heads,
max_position=config.max_position_embeddings,
num_kv_heads=config.num_key_value_heads,
layer_id=layer_id,
rope_theta=rope_theta,
quant_config=quant_config,
prefix=add_prefix("self_attn", prefix),
)
self.block_sparse_moe = MixtralMoE(
config=config,
quant_config=quant_config,
prefix=add_prefix("block_sparse_moe", prefix),
)
self.input_layernorm = RMSNorm(config.hidden_size, eps=config.rms_norm_eps)
self.post_attention_layernorm = RMSNorm(
config.hidden_size, eps=config.rms_norm_eps
)
def forward(
self,
positions: torch.Tensor,
hidden_states: torch.Tensor,
forward_batch: ForwardBatch,
residual: Optional[torch.Tensor],
) -> torch.Tensor:
# Self Attention
if residual is None:
residual = hidden_states
hidden_states = self.input_layernorm(hidden_states)
else:
hidden_states, residual = self.input_layernorm(hidden_states, residual)
hidden_states = self.self_attn(
positions=positions,
hidden_states=hidden_states,
forward_batch=forward_batch,
)
# Fully Connected
hidden_states, residual = self.post_attention_layernorm(hidden_states, residual)
hidden_states = self.block_sparse_moe(hidden_states)
return hidden_states, residual
class MixtralModel(nn.Module):
def __init__(
self,
config: MixtralConfig,
quant_config: Optional[QuantizationConfig] = None,
prefix: str = "",
) -> None:
super().__init__()
self.padding_idx = config.pad_token_id
self.vocab_size = config.vocab_size
self.embed_tokens = VocabParallelEmbedding(
config.vocab_size,
config.hidden_size,
prefix=add_prefix("embed_tokens", prefix),
)
self.layers = nn.ModuleList(
[
MixtralDecoderLayer(
config,
i,
quant_config=quant_config,
prefix=add_prefix(f"layers.{i}", prefix),
)
for i in range(config.num_hidden_layers)
]
)
self.norm = RMSNorm(config.hidden_size, eps=config.rms_norm_eps)
def forward(
self,
input_ids: torch.Tensor,
positions: torch.Tensor,
forward_batch: ForwardBatch,
input_embeds: torch.Tensor = None,
) -> torch.Tensor:
if input_embeds is None:
hidden_states = self.embed_tokens(input_ids)
else:
hidden_states = input_embeds
residual = None
for i in range(len(self.layers)):
layer = self.layers[i]
hidden_states, residual = layer(
positions, hidden_states, forward_batch, residual
)
hidden_states, _ = self.norm(hidden_states, residual)
return hidden_states
class QuantMixtralForCausalLM(nn.Module):
def __init__(
self,
config: MixtralConfig,
quant_config: Optional[QuantizationConfig] = None,
prefix: str = "",
) -> None:
super().__init__()
self.config = config
self.quant_config = quant_config
self.model = MixtralModel(
config, quant_config=quant_config, prefix=add_prefix("model", prefix)
)
self.lm_head = ParallelLMHead(
config.vocab_size, config.hidden_size, prefix=add_prefix("lm_head", prefix)
)
self.logits_processor = LogitsProcessor(config)
@torch.no_grad()
def forward(
self,
input_ids: torch.Tensor,
positions: torch.Tensor,
forward_batch: ForwardBatch,
input_embeds: torch.Tensor = None,
) -> torch.Tensor:
hidden_states = self.model(input_ids, positions, forward_batch, input_embeds)
return self.logits_processor(
input_ids, hidden_states, self.lm_head, forward_batch
)
def load_weights(self, weights: Iterable[Tuple[str, torch.Tensor]]):
stacked_params_mapping = [
# (param_name, shard_name, shard_id)
("qkv_proj", "q_proj", "q"),
("qkv_proj", "k_proj", "k"),
("qkv_proj", "v_proj", "v"),
]
params_dict = dict(self.named_parameters())
for name, loaded_weight in weights:
if "rotary_emb.inv_freq" in name:
continue
for param_name, weight_name, shard_id in stacked_params_mapping:
if weight_name not in name:
continue
name = name.replace(weight_name, param_name)
# Skip loading extra bias for GPTQ models.
if name.endswith(".bias") and name not in params_dict:
continue
param = params_dict[name]
weight_loader = param.weight_loader
weight_loader(param, loaded_weight, shard_id)
break
else:
# Skip loading extra bias for GPTQ models.
if name.endswith(".bias") and name not in params_dict:
continue
# Skip experts that are not assigned to this worker.
if "block_sparse_moe.experts." in name and name not in params_dict:
continue
param = params_dict[name]
weight_loader = getattr(param, "weight_loader", default_weight_loader)
weight_loader(param, loaded_weight)
EntryClass = QuantMixtralForCausalLM
